I put this together at alternate.com for £580
Cpu: AMD FX-8320
Cpu cooler: Cooler Master Blizzard T2
Gpu: SAPPHIRE R9 280 OC Dual-X Boost
Motherboard: MSI 970A-G43
Ram: G.Skill DIMM 16 GB DDR3-1600 (16gb for running multiple programs. If you don't need this, just go with 8gb 1600mhz ram.)
Hdd: 1tb HGST Travelstar 5K1000
Case: Sharkoon BD28 green edition
Psu: Aerocool AP-650
